Their sources of inspiration are US rationalist architecture, Camarón de la Isla, the Lumière Brothers, Bruce Nauman, Alvar Aalto, Jean Prouvé, new technology, the Berlin scene, Caravaggio, The Young Ones, Velvet, rumba and punk, Leonardo da Vinci and slums in general. Performance, time codes, installations, artefacts for the stage, new and old lighting systems, composition in space, radical simplicity, lack or excess of narrative, the law of gravity, white darkness, mechanisms of perception, rotaflex and linguistics are a few of their tools for creating formats in the visual arts, theatre and architecture. Their work features ongoing research in the fields of lighting, space and the objects that fill it, with a transgressive attitude that involves placing themselves at the limits of para-theatricality. The have worked, among others, with General Eléctrica, Frederic Amat, Sociedad Doctor Alonso, Àlex Rigola, Marcel·lí Antunez, Constanza Brcnic, Augustí Fernández, Albert Pla, Standstill, La Fura dels Baus, Agrupación Señor Serrano,
Mal Pelo, Silvia Pérez Cruz,
Los Corderos, Ningún San Roque, Solo Picó, Maria Arnal and Marcel Bagès, and Rosalia.
